To allows the userspace to test many hardware configuration, introduce a new interface to configure the available color ranges per planes. VKMS supports multiple color ranges, so the userspace can choose any combination.
The supported color ranges are configured by writing a color range bitmask to the file `supported_color_ranges` and the default color range is chosen by writing a color encoding bitmask to `default_color_range`.
